Handover — Dara to Milos

Vexlor's term sheet landed Friday. Core terms: three-year exclusivity in the Nortvale region, 12% revenue share, co-branding on the Ardent platform. Legal flagged the exclusivity clause; pushback drafted. Sales leads: hold all Vexlor-adjacent prospecting until countersignature. Milos owns the next call, scheduled Thursday. Keep pipeline notes out of shared folders until terms close. Context for leadership follows below.

management briefing: Project Zorix slips by six weeks because of the audit delay.

## Changelog — LagHawk 1.6

Welcome to the repo! This release tightens the read-replica lag alarm defaults. The old 120-second threshold let stale reads slip into the Quillbrook dashboard for ages before anyone noticed, so we dropped it and added a two-sample confirmation to cut flapping. Paging now escalates only after the warn window expires. If you're standing up a new environment, start from the defaults shown below.

settings of fahag-haduf:
[ulaox]
port = 8443
region = south-2
host = ulaox.lumiccorp.internal
timeout_ms = 500
retries = 8

## Configuration

Scalefin watches queue depth on your broker and scales workers up or down. Plugin authors mostly care about three knobs: SCALEFIN_POLL_INTERVAL (seconds between depth checks), SCALEFIN_MAX_WORKERS, and SCALEFIN_COOLDOWN. Sensible defaults ship in the sample env file, so only override what you actually need. One thing you can't skip: your plugin has to authenticate to the Scalefin control plane before it can report custom metrics, and that happens via the env file. Add this line to your .env:

secret setting of tajof-bahif: COURIER_KEY3=65d

Subject: On-call intro — Harborpost webhook

Welcome to the rotation. The Harborpost parcel-tracking webhook fans out delivery events to registered plugins. Most pages come from plugin endpoints timing out; we retry five times, then quarantine the subscription. Plugin authors will ask you to un-quarantine them — verify their endpoint is healthy first. Payload schemas, retry rules, and the quarantine procedure for external plugin authors are all documented on the internal page below.

wiki page, baguf-kahap: https://confluence.tolvaqsys.internal/browse/display/projects/8d5f528f